| Doc Text: |
Feature:
The Push (source and target) features of the maven client have been enhanced to use an asynchronous mechanism. The client will initiate a push action and wait until the server has completed the action before proceeding. Furthermore, and to prevent conflicts, the client will now wait before starting to push if any other client is pushing the exact same document (document and locale in the case of translations).
Reason:
This new feature prevents conflicts when two users are pushing the same data simultaneously. It also prevents HTTP timeouts from the server when pushing large documents.
Result (if any):
The maven client is now able to push larger documents to the server without encountering timeout limits set by the http server (if there is one present). The client is also able to detect (and wait for) other clients pushing the same information.
